Kolkata: Bidhannagar Cyber Crime Police have arrested 20 people in two separate drives targeting the illegal procurement and misuse of SIM cards and bank accounts allegedly used to facilitate cyber fraud, police said on Monday.
In the first case, three point-of-sale (POS) agents were arrested for allegedly issuing multiple SIM cards without following prescribed verification procedures. Five SIM collection agents were subsequently arrested, taking the total arrests in the case to eight. Police suspect the SIMs were later used in cyber scams.
In a separate drive based on data shared by the Indian Cyber Crime Coordination Centre (I4C), police arrested 12 people allegedly involved in operating mule bank accounts and facilitating illicit transactions. ATM cards, bank passbooks, laptops and cheque books were seized.
Police said investigations were underway to trace the wider networks, financial trails and other people involved in the alleged operations.
